With Invisalign®, you can gain the smile you’ve always wanted to show off without having to wear unsightly metal braces. Invisalign aligners will apply a slow pressure to your teeth, allowing them to shift gently into place.

The Process of Getting Invisalign
The first step is to have your complimentary consultation with Dr Simon, our experienced dentist in orthodontics and Invisalign provider. He’ll discuss your needs and wants, then determine whether Invisalign is the best option for you or if you have any other primary needs to attend. Remember, the goal is to have a beautiful and healthy smile. Once your case is evaluated, and you are willing to start treatment. We will take a series of pictures, X-rays and digital scanning to create your aligners. Also, you’ll be able to see your 3D smile simulation, so previously you can see how your new smile is going to look.
When completed, you’ll return to the office and get your first set of aligners. You may be able to collect several at once, or can return to get the next set in the series when the time comes. You’ll switch out your aligners to a new set at regular intervals, with each beginning to make a greater shift in the alignment of your teeth.
Keeping Your Teeth Beautiful Post-Treatment
You want to make sure that you can maintain the incredible changes Invisalign makes to your smile. Often, we prescribe a retainer to wear after completing Invisalign treatment. It’s worn only at night on the back of teeth, making sure they cannot shift back out of place.
